Understanding Welding and Joining Metallurgy
The field of welding and joining metallurgy is a specialized branch of materials science
that focuses on the processes and principles behind the fusion of metals. Metallurgy itself
deals with the physical and chemical behavior of metallic elements, their intermetallic
compounds, and their mixtures, known as alloys. When it comes to welding and joining,
metallurgy helps explain how metals bond together, how heat affects their microstructure,
and how to optimize techniques for strength and durability.
Why Metallurgy Matters in Welding and Joining
Metallurgy is critical because welding isn’t just about melting two pieces of metal and
letting them cool. It’s about understanding how heat changes the metal’s grain structure,
affects mechanical properties, and potentially introduces weaknesses like cracks or
corrosion. For instance, the heat-affected zone (HAZ) is a region adjacent to the weld that
undergoes microstructural changes due to thermal cycles. Knowing how to control and
analyze the HAZ is essential in producing reliable welds.
By diving into metallurgy, professionals can:
Predict the behavior of different metals under various welding conditions.
Select appropriate filler materials and shielding gases.
Understand failure mechanisms in welded joints.
Develop new welding techniques tailored to advanced alloys.
